Question 150183: 8 3 9 x 8 5
When the number is chosen at random from the six numbers listed above, the probability that this number will be less than 7 is 1/2. Which of the following could be the value of x?

Answer by stanbon(75887)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
x could be 1,2,3,4,5 or 6
